University of St. Gallen MBA fees is CHF 95,000 or INR 71.4 L for the entire program. This amount covers tuition, materials, and most meals and social events. It does not include accommodation or travel expenses. International students can finance their MBA at the University of St. Gallen through many ways, we have mentioned below some of them:
- The Early Enrolment Tuition Fee Reduction
The Early Enrolment Tuition Fee Reduction of CHF 7,500 or INR 7.13 L is exclusively available to students who are entering the Fall 2024 intake and complete their enrolment, including the payment of the enrolment fee.
